I want to use cobaya for cosmological inference from some large-scale galaxy survey(s), with a modification: the model we consider introduces parameter(s) whose functions scale the linear matter powerspectrum P(k,z).
I know that CAMB solves for the linear Bolztman equations for the density perturbations in each component of the fluid, but I'm not sure what it passes to HALOFIT exactly. If it passes the linear matter powerspectrum and that is all required by HALOFIT, presumably I should be able to "catch" the linear matter powerspectrum, before it is passed to HALOFIT, and modify that part of the code, correct? If yes, where should I attempt this? If no, what is the potential pitfall(s)? Many thanks!
